An illustrated biography of Isambard Kingdom Brunel (1806-59), the foremost engineer of the Industrial Revolution. A vivacious, dynamic perfectionist, Brunel drove others hard and himself hardest of all. Learn how he constructed the world's first underwater tunnel, the Clifton Suspension Bridge, the Great Western Railways and the largest steamships in the world. Much of his work is still a proud part of British infrastructure today.
